Draining fuel for pump/E85 switch
There are two philosophies on draining the fuel:
1) Find the two bolts underneath the gas tank
2) Use a piece of fuel hose. Pull off the return line and slip on the hose. Start the car and run the motor and let the fuel pump squirt gas into a gas can
I've heard that running your fuel tank bare is bad for your car so I'd like to find the two bolts underneath the gas tank instead (and refill with E85 in 5 gallon drums). Where are these bolts? Does anyone have a picture? Thanks!

When I switched to e85 I ran my 91 oct. down to the point where the fuel level was flashing really quick. (hope that makes sense) I put 10 gallons of e85 in to dilute the rest of the 91 and had my tuner tune from there.
